'CJP stands with all students': Dipke backs Jharkhand students protesting JPSC, JSSC exam irregularities

  1. CJP founder Abhijeet Dipke said he spoke with students protesting in Jharkhand and that CJP stands with all students.

  2. Students in Ranchi held an indefinite sit-in for a fifth day over alleged irregularities in JPSC and JSSC recruitment exams, demanding a CBI probe.

  3. Protesters demanded cancellation of the 14th JPSC Combined Preliminary Test held on April 19 and a CBI/ED probe into JPSC and JSSC exams over the past seven years.

  4. They also demanded introduction of a fifth option 'not attempted' on OMR sheets and resignation of Chief Minister Hemant Soren.

  5. A JPSC aspirant claimed OMR sheets of candidates were leaked, and protesters expressed distrust in the CID probe ordered by Soren.
